6 кращих інструментів моніторингу веб-сервера Apache
Якщо ви проводите багато часу в Інтернеті, швидше за все, ви взаємодієте з підтримуваним веб-сайтом Веб-сервер Apache. Сервер Apache HTTP – один із найстаріших і найпопулярніших веб-серверів у світі, підтримуючи такі веб-сайти, як eBay, LinkedIn та Facebook. Підтримка серверів Windows та Unix допомогла багатьом організаціям у міжплатформенних середовищах. У цьому посібнику веб-сервера Apache ми розглянемо, що таке веб-сервер Apache та найкращі інструменти моніторингу для нього.
Не встиг прочитати весь пост? Ось наш підсумок список 6 найкращих інструментів моніторингу веб-сервера Apache:
- SolarWinds Apache Monitor з сервером & Монітор додатків (БЕЗКОШТОВНА ПРОБЛЕМА) Комплексний інструмент моніторингу сервера та додатків, який може відстежувати ключові показники продуктивності Apache за допомогою спеціального модуля.
- Paessler PRTG Network Monitor (БЕЗКОШТОВНО) ПРОБЛЕМИ) Автоматично визначає вашу мережеву структуру при встановленні та має понад десяток модулів моніторингу сервера для Apache.
- Динатрас Відстежуйте та візуалізуйте показники Apache через контекст веб-служб, на яких працює Apache.
- ManageEngine Application Manager Спеціально призначений інструмент моніторингу Apache, який пропонує без агентурний моніторинг продуктивності різних показників.
- AppDynamics Моніторинг у режимі реального часу для виявлення вузьких місць з автоматичним виявленням та ефективністю бізнес-транзакцій.
- Антурис Виділений модуль Apache для моніторингу основних показників продуктивності.
Що таке веб-сервер Apache?
Веб-сервер Apache є веб-сервер з відкритим кодом керує програмним фондом Apache. Веб-сервер – це послуга, яка знаходиться між сервером і клієнтським пристроєм. Веб-сервер Apache працює як фрагмент програмного забезпечення на сервері та приймає клієнтські запити з веб-браузера користувача. Потім він надсилає відповідь на запит у вигляді веб-сторінки. Що робить Веб-сервер Apache Популярний асортимент модулів, який пропонує підприємствам додаткові можливості.
Модулі дозволяють налаштувати у вигляді додаткових функцій. Наприклад, IPv6, FTP, HTTP / 2, дроселювання пропускної здатності, WebDAV, балансування навантаження, і Переписування URL-адрес – це лише деякі додаткові функції Веб-сервер Apache може запропонувати. Ці функції дають вам більший контроль над досвідом, який ви надаєте кінцевому користувачеві.
Щоб використовувати Apache, все, що вам потрібно зробити, це завантажити програмне забезпечення з офіційного веб-сайту. Програмне забезпечення є абсолютно безкоштовним, так що ви можете почати вдосконалювати сервіс свого веб-сайту, не порушуючи банк.
Кращі засоби моніторингу веб-сервера Apache
Якщо ви зараз використовуєте Веб-сервер Apache, використання інструмента контролю сервера є життєво важливим для забезпечення чудового досвіду. Частина битви моніторингу веб-серверів – це необхідні інструменти та видимість для вирішення проблем, пов’язаних з ефективністю. Усі інструменти, згадані в цій статті, є чудовим вибором для контролю продуктивності Веб-сервер Apache.
1. SolarWinds Apache Monitor з сервером & Монітор додатків (БЕЗКОШТОВНА ПРОБЛЕМА)
Сонячні вітри Монітор Apache для продуктивності сервера з Сервер & Монітор додатків це засіб моніторингу програм, який може здійснювати моніторинг Веб-сервер Apache. Інструмент моніторів Продовження часу роботи веб-сервера Apache, доступу, трафік, непрацюючі працівники, доступність, Навантаження процесора, повний доступ, запит сервера в секунду, пам’ять, і багато іншого для виявлення проблем з ефективністю. Також є можливість контролювати інші фрагменти інфраструктури, які підтримують веб-сервер, такі як Linux, MySQL та PHP.
Поза Apache, інструмент пропонує автоматичне відкриття програми та сервера. Автовідкриття корисно для того, щоб постійно оновлювати мережеве середовище, щоб гарантувати повну видимість того, що відбувається.
Система сповіщень також пропонує високий рівень підтримки Веб-сервер Apache моніторинг. The система сповіщень працює на пороговій основі і надсилає сповіщення, якщо пристрій чи програма відповідає певним проблемам продуктивності. Наприклад, якщо сервер опускається або завантаження процесора досягає проблемного рівня, програма попередить вас.
Сервер SolarWinds & Монітор додатків починається з ціни 2995 доларів (2,382 фунта). Ви можете завантажити 30-денна безкоштовна пробна версія.
SolarWinds Apache Monitor з сервером & Завантаження додатка MonitorDownload 30-денна безкоштовна пробна версія
2. Мережевий монітор Paessler PRTG (БЕЗКОШТОВНА ПРОБЛЕМА)
Paessler PRTG Network Monitor це інструмент моніторингу інфраструктури, який має власний датчик для Веб-сервер Apache. The Датчик HTTP Apache ModStatus PerfStats показує діапазон показників, у тому числі Навантаження процесора, тривалість роботи сервера, запити в секунду, байт за запит, кількість поточних зайнятих робочих ниток, і кількість непрацюючих робочих ниток. Датчик показує всі ці дані у вигляді циферблатів, які можна розглядати як дані живого та історичного характеру.
Після налаштування датчика система сповіщень повідомить вас про наявність проблеми, яка потребує вашої негайної уваги. Сповіщення є доступний по електронній пошті, СМС і push-сповіщення. Існує також API, який можна використовувати для створення власних власних сценаріїв сповіщень.
PRTG Network Monitor є безкоштовним для моніторингу підприємств з менш ніж 100 датчиками. Якщо вам потрібно більше, вам доведеться придбати одну з платних версій. PRTG Network Monitor починається з ціни 1600 доларів (1 272 фунти) для 500 датчиків і однієї установки сервера до 10 500 доларів (8 352 фунтів) для 5000 датчиків і встановлення одного сервера або 60 000 доларів (47 727 фунтів) для 5 установок сервера і необмежених датчиків. Також є 30-денна безкоштовна пробна версія.
Paessler PRTG Network MonitorЗавантажте 30-денну безкоштовну пробну версію
3. Динатрас
Динатрас це платформа моніторингу продуктивності додатків з можливостями моніторингу Apache. Інструмент надає вам a виконанняпанель приладів що відображається доступність, запити, розміри відповідей, зайняті працівники, версія програми, конфігураційний шлях, зміни інфраструктури, і перезапускається. Наприклад, ви можете переглянути Веб-сервер Apache графік доступності, який показує, коли послуга востаннє перейшла в офлайн.
Функція, що називається глибоким моніторингом процесів, дозволяє здійснити мікроскоп на час реакції служб Apache, що працюють в межах різних процесів. Наприклад, ви можете переглянути графік, який визначає, які служби потребують часу для виконання. Послуги включають Модулі Apache, Активність бази даних, Збірник PHP, і Виконання PHP.
Одна з причин Динатрас є головним інструментом моніторингу Веб-сервер Apache є його двигун виявлення аномалії. Двигун виявлення аномалії автоматично виявляє аномалії продуктивності визначити, що стосується діяльності. Якщо буде виявлено аномалію, ви отримаєте сповіщення про це. Попередження не лише підкреслить, що існує проблема, але точно визначить першопричину, щоб ви могли її вирішити на початку.
Для видимості згори вниз Веб-сервер Apache до рівня процесу, Динатрас – винятковий вибір. Однак, якщо ви хочете знати варіанти доступних цін Динатрас вам доведеться зв’язатися безпосередньо з компанією. Ви можете завантажити 15-денну безкоштовну пробну версію.
4. ManageEngine Application Manager
ManageEngine Application Manager це програмна платформа для моніторингу додатків, яка пропонує Веб-сервер Apache моніторинг. З ManageEngine Application Manager ви можете стежити за доступність, час реакції, Використання процесора, Передано байтів / сек, деталі запиту з Веб-сервер Apache, і більше. Коло метрик, підтримуваних програмою, переконайтеся, що ви знаєте, чи є щось, що впливає на ваших кінцевих користувачів.
The система оповіщення включений с ManageEngine Application Manager дозволяє користувачеві встановити пороги для моніторингу показників продуктивності. Повідомлення надсилаються через електронною поштою і СМС тож ви знаєте, коли відбувається подія на виставу. Попередження можна налаштувати так, що ви можете контролювати, про які дії інструмент сповіщає вас. Наприклад, ви можете встановити поріг часу відповіді, щоб ви отримували сповіщення, якщо сервер повільно реагує.
The звіти функціональність в ManageEngine Application Manager є ще одним із важливих моментів програми. Звіти показують історичні дані про ефективність на Веб-сервер Apache але ви також можете використовувати машинне навчання, щоб передбачити майбутні тенденції в роботі. Машинне навчання допомагає планувати майбутнє.
Існує три версії Доступний диспетчер програм ManageEngine: Безкоштовно, Професійні, і Підприємство. Безкоштовна версія підтримує до п’яти серверів або додатків. Професійна версія починається від $ 945 (751 £) за 25 моніторів, а версія Enterprise починається від $ 9,595 (£ 7,632) для 250 моніторів. Існує також 30-денна безкоштовна пробна версія.
5. AppDynamics
AppDynamics це моніторинг продуктивності програми, який може автоматично виявити топологію додатків, включаючи Веб-сервер Apache. Інструмент можна використовувати для забезпечення видимості в ділових транзакціях. Дані, що контролюються AppDynamics для Веб-сервер Apache включає навантаження, середній час відповіді, і помилки.
Сповіщення в AppDynamicsнезалежно обчислювати базові значення для KPI щоб відрізнити низьку продуктивність. Розрахунки досить точні, щоб усунути помилкові позитиви, щоб не надсилати неактуальні або неправильні сигнали тривоги. З адміністративної точки зору це гарантує відповідь лише на важливі сповіщення.
Існує три версії Управління продуктивністю додатків AppDynamics доступно: APM Pro, APM Advanced, і APM Пік. APM Pro – базовий пакет, який включає можливості моніторингу інфраструктури. APM Advanced також включає видимість у стек додатків. Нарешті, APM Peak пропонує моніторинг ефективності бізнесу в реальному часі, відрядження та аналітику транзакцій. Ви можете розпочати 15-денну безкоштовну пробну версію.
6. Антурис
Антурис це платформа моніторингу додатків, яка має власний інструмент моніторингу Apache. The Монітор Apache збирає такі показники, як кількість зайнятих працівників, кількість непрацюючих працівників, запити в секунду, Кбайт обслуговується за секунду, Кбайт на запит, Використання процесора, і споживання пам’яті.
Інструмент також відстежує дані про трафік (що корисно для виявлення поширених типів кібератак, таких як DDOS-атаки). Ці показники включають кількість запитів в секунду, кількість байтів, що обслуговуються в секунду, і середня кількість байтів на запит.
З точки зору конфігурації, Антурис використовує і те, і інше моніторинг на основі агентів і моніторинг без агентів. Ви можете отримати доступ до програми через веб-інтерфейс GUI. Якщо ви пропустите будь-яку важливу інформацію тут, програма надсилає сповіщення електронною поштою, щоб повідомляти про проблеми з ефективністю.
Anturis доступний у безкоштовній та платній версії. The Безкоштовна версія підтримує до 5 моніторів з електронними повідомленнями. Платні версії Антурис починати з $ 10 (£ 7,95) на місяць для 10 моніторів до $ 95 (£ 75) на місяць для 100 моніторів. Ви можете завантажити 30-денну безкоштовну пробну версію або ознайомитись з цінами тут.
Моніторинг веб-сервера Apache
Використовуючи такий інструмент, як Динатрас або Сервер SolarWinds & Монітор додатків ви зможете переконатися, що час відповіді залишається низьким, і уникнете будь-яких непередбачених проблем із виконанням. Чим кращі показники роботи сервера, тим ефективніше користувальницьке враження відвідувачам сподобається.